Pertussis
Also known as whooping cough, a highly contagious bacterial infection of the respiratory tract characterized by severe coughing spells that can interfere with breathing.
Physical Growth
The increase in size and strength of the body's muscles, bones, and organs during the developmental stages of life.
Birthweight
The weight of a baby immediately after birth, often used as an indicator of health and developmental prospects.
Pediatric Nurse
A nursing professional specializing in the care and medical treatment of infants, children, and adolescents, advocating for their health needs.
